How do you change the job start priority for a Windows machine. During
the install, it is just an option selection, but I'm not sure what to
change in condor_config to change this. It looks like it should be in
part 3 of the condor_config, but there are a lot of variables and I'm not
sure exactly what to modify.
I want to change from running condor jobs immediately to running condor
jobs after 15 minutes inactivity and cpu idle.
In the condor_config file, look for the variables with names beginning with
"UWCS", and you'll see how to do it.
If you want to use the UWCS_START expression, you either need to rename it
to be START (that is, remove UWCS) or you need to do:
START = $(UWCS_START)
More details are in the manual:
http://www.cs.wisc.edu/condor/manual/v6.7/3_6Startd_Policy.html
